Part telethon, part variety show, and part party, the People’s Bailout Telethon kicked off the Rolling Jubilee, a project by the Occupy-offshoot Strike Debt. The Rolling Jubilee raises funds through grassroots donations, buys debt for pennies on the dollar, but instead of collecting it, abolishes it. The project works within the system of the secondary debt market in order to undermine it. To date $701,317 have been raised, abolishing nearly $32 million of debt. Not An Alternative created all the props, installations, projections, and environmental signage for the telethon, which featured comedienne Janeane Garofalo, Jeff Mangum of Neutral Milk Hotel, Lee Ranaldo of Sonic Youth, Guy Picciotto of Fugazi, Tunde Adebimpe and Kyp Malone of TV on the Radio, members of Healthcare for the 99%, Occupy Faith, and many more.
